Output 2b4529872821c2a32e0f783a683a0c8113d8a00b84d88fb9d5e80168876c4d60:0

value
16520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15bc447848d1d9236e902b83b089b6a4fcd754ad OP_EQUAL
address
33fwedBdi8fxPaiYqCbyR31KnqRdZswEUH
transaction
2b4529872821c2a32e0f783a683a0c8113d8a00b84d88fb9d5e80168876c4d60
spent
true